The ability to efficiently develop new products and services can be significant towards a firm's ability to thrive, survive, and grow. In the everchanging marketplace, time to market, customer value creation, resource optimization, and many other key performance indicators (KPI's) are becoming major competitive drivers. To achieve these and other goals, technical and non-technical managers need to work in unison towards creating extraordinary value for customers.
Product Development for Technical & Non-Technical Managers & Practitioners: A 12 Steps Approach provides a hands-on practical 12 step-by-step approach for new product development and other development efforts such as product modifications, improvements, and updates. There are templates and examples throughout the book for the reader to use and reinforce their learning experience. This real-world approach with case studies based on actual events is beneficial towards applying the various product development tools and techniques.
Communication, coordination, and collaboration, the 3Cs, are paramount to success. Product Development for Technical and Non-Technical Managers and Practitioners can serve as a tool for establishing mutual understanding and appreciation between technical and non-technical managers by providing insights from other perspectives and enhancing the 3Cs. Using the 12 step methods, technical and non-technical personnel can create a standard set of tools and techniques for developing competitive strategies. Further, using these tools will encourage all team members to engage in open and transparent dialogues, conducive to developing high-performing teams. Users can pick and choose how to use this book based on their specific needs. Ultimately, the goal is to enable Product Development teams to perfect their processes by repetition.
